I have to say, trading and business are quite similar but also contrasting, in that business is all about manufacturing, selling and controlling goods, while trade is a narrow activity, just buying and selling goods. Trade is a part of business, but business is not the same as trade.

Trading involves buying and selling only while business usually involves larger scope which include buying and selling as well as other branches which include marketing, accounting and so many more.
